Posted by patricksim53 > 2013-11-27 14:05 | Report Abuse

Before committing myself to any counter I use my common sense to select them. I am no FA but using layman reasoning I am almost correct most of the time. There are basically 3 major risks in any company i.e. Management risk, Operation risk and Financial risk. Management risk involves people who are running the show. Are they sincere? Any bad track record? Their vision and mission? Next, operation risk. Are their produce easily marketable? Where are their markets - local or international? How do they compare to their competitors? Do they have any backup plan? and next, financial risk. I will look at their borrowings. It should not be more than their cash reserve. The lesser borrowings the better. Next, are their trade receivables more than their trade payables. This will indicate their ability to manage their cashflow. What proportion of their capital goes into generating income. How many shares are their floating in the stock market? Too many or too little is no good. Finally, I will look at financial indicators like the SMAs, Bollinger Bands and Stochastic to identify the correct timing. Always follow this maxim - Buy when others sell, and Sell when others buy. You cannot be wrong.
